Recipe Variations

Recipe variations refer to different ways to prepare the same dish by changing or adding ingredients, techniques, or flavors. These adjustments can suit personal tastes, dietary needs, or cultural preferences. For example, substituting ingredients like almond milk for regular milk or adding herbs and spices can create a new version of a classic recipe. Variations help keep cooking interesting and adaptable, allowing for customization without starting from scratch. They often reflect regional influences or modern trends, enabling cooks to experiment while still familiar with the core dish.
